AWARDS: The Sopranos
2003

SAG Award
Male actor in a drama series:
James Gandolfini

Female actor in a drama series:
Edie Falco

Golden Globe Awards®
Best Performance by an Actress in a Television Series:
Edie Falco - The Sopranos

ACE Eddie Awards
BEST EDITED ONE-HOUR SERIES FOR TELEVISION
Conrad Gonzalez - The Sopranos: "The Pine Barrens"

American Film Institute
DRAMA SERIES OF THE YEAR
The Sopranos

ACTOR OF THE YEAR - MALE
James Gandolfini - The Sopranos

ACTOR OF THE YEAR - FEMALE
Edie Falco - The Sopranos

CINE Golden Eagle Film and Video Competition
CINE GOLDEN EAGLE AWARD
The Sopranos: "The Fortunate Son"

Columbus International Film & Video Festival
CHRIS AWARD
The Sopranos

Costume Designers Guild Awards
EXCELLENCE IN COSTUME DESIGN FOR TELEVISION - CONTEMPORARY
Juliet Polcsa - The Sopranos

Golden Satellite Awards
BEST PERFORMANCE BY AN ACTRESS IN A SERIES, DRAMA
Edie Falco - The Sopranos

New York Festivals
GOLD WORLDMEDAL - DRAMA
The Sopranos: "The Fortunate Son"

Writer's Guild Awards (WGA)
EPISODIC DRAMA
Tim Van Patten (story) & Terence Winter (teleplay\story) - The Sopranos: "Pine Barrens"
